Overview

""Philbert LaRue had a Hole in his Shoe"" is a Seussical, lyrical, rhymingly-rhythmical comedy of errors that begins with a hole in a shoe and ends when a wiser Philbert learns a valuable lesson. A Dr. Seuss-like, rhyming tale about the dangers of procrastination, written by Matt Pelicano and illustrated by Ashley Spikings, Philbert is sure to please! For ages 6 and up.

Reviews

A delightful and hilarious book about the dangers of taking shortcuts in life. I don't know what I loved more -- Matt Pelicano's Seuss-like rhymes or Ashley Spikings' perpetually surprised sun. Philbert LaRue is a fun and funny character! Deb Richardson-Moore Author of The Weight of Mercy and the Branigan Powers mystery series www.debrichardsonmoore.com What a delight to read Matt Pelicano's wonderful children's story, Philbert LaRue had a Hole in his shoe. It is a story with a playful rhyme and an engaging rhythm. I started to giggle as soon as I read the title and never really stopped until I reached the end. Pelicano's point is made perfectly clear: that when we put off fixing a small glitch it can turn into a big problem. This story is a marvelously fresh approach to learning a very important lesson. Philbert LaRue does indeed rue the day he decides not to fix the hole in his shoe! A must read for adults and children alike. Susan Manchester, poet and artist www.susanmanchester.myfreesites.net What happens when you take the easy way out? Nothing easy, that's for sure! Philbert LaRue had a Hole in his Shoe flawlessly shows the effects of procrastination that can affect both adults and children alike, and teaches you that by solving the main issue, you can avoid becoming a LaRue yourself! A great read for kids, adults, and Philbert LaRue's alike! Sarah C. age 14

Author Information

Matt Pelicano was born and raised in Upstate New York. He has written poetry, songs, and children's stories since he can remember. He lives in Greenville, SC with his family of people, cats and one dog. Ashley is a high school student in Greenville, SC. She enjoys using multiple mediums in her artwork, her favorites being markers and digital painting. She is very excited to help bring Philbert LaRue to life!
